Qualtrough, a three-time Paralympic medalist, says Tokyo Games can be ‘moment of hope’
As Canadian athletes prepare to compete at the Tokyo Olympics under extraordinary circumstances, several Olympians and Paralympians who now serve in Parliament reflect on how the Games have shaped their approach to public service.

Canada's Employment Minister Carla Qualtrough, who is in Tokyo, Japan, for the opening of the Summer Olympics, has a close personal relationship to the Games.
